Global Product Strategy (GPS) drives Roche's strategy and portfolio of products - from research through to patients. As a member of GPS, you will be part of a truly international group who collaborate with functions and affiliates worldwide to shape the future of medicine.
The Access Center of Excellence (ACE) group in Global Access (GA) brings value to patients and Roche by utilizing their expertise in pricing, evidence and insight generation, and policy engagement. ACE serves as a center of thought leadership through its engagement across
the organization to enable informed decision-making informing our access objectives of ensuring rapid, broad and balanced patient access. Achievement of these objectives are supported by routinely utilizing real world data to better inform access decisions in both key markets (i8 and US) and in the i7. The Global Head RWD/RWE for Access position has been built to drive the achievement.
About the job
The Global Head RWD/RWE for Access will report to the Head of the Access Center of Excellence (ACE) and will be responsible for building a team who works closely with colleagues across the global organization (commercial and development) and local market access representatives to ensure the utilization of real world evidence (RWE) is imbedded into our strategic and evidentiary packages supporting decisions which settle access. The Global Head will coordinate his/her team to strategically plan and facilitate the execution of RWE post-launch. Also ensuring RWE is maximized to sustain, accelerate, expand and improve access to Roche's innovative offerings.
In addition, this person will also partner with senior leaders in the GPS PHC group to give to the strategic direction of Roche's ambitions of Personalized Health Care and the direction of RWE expertise. Responsibilities include serving as a point of contact for the PHC Center of Excellence (GPS and PD) and will be accountable for improving the use of RWE to support access throughout the product life cycle.
The successful candidate will be a highly motivated individual with experience in market access. Furthermore the candidate has proven the ability to effectively utilize real world data. The Global Head must be able to identify interpersonal, environmental (policy), operational and resource and data gaps with the organization where real world data can support patient access. Effective communication and teamwork skills are a must, as the successful candidate will be working with cross-functional leadership throughout the organization.
The role necessitates the shown ability to build and successfully enable a new team (approximately 5 to 7 members) patient access objectives by:
· Encouraging and providing stewardship across Global Access on the use of real world data to achieve Roche's access objectives
· Actively engaging with i8 and i7 countries to strategically identify where RWE can support their access hurdles and evidentiary gaps (e.g. evolution in the standard of care, comparative efficiency of new market entrants, working to minimize the uncertainty in market access cost / benefit assessments)
· Mobilizing resources both within and outside of their immediate team to address these gaps
· Ensuring the team has the right global interfaces and support to achieve their agreed objectives
· Demonstrating evidentiary contributions beyond the i8 and US to other markets.
To be considered, you should possess:
· Solid understanding of the pharmaceutical/biotech industry with particular knowledge of reimbursement and HTA systems and experience working with real world data.
· Demonstrated strategy agility to identify and address market access challenges across markets.
· Masters or Doctoral level degree in a relevant discipline (MD, PharmD, PhD in health economics, epidemiology, public health, statistics or life science disciplines are preferred)
· Excellent interpersonal skills, including clear, succinct and timely communication and validated ability to foster important relationships with cross-functional customers and key partners
· Committed to continuous learning and development, seeking out new ways of working and leading change
· Ability to navigate within a changing organization, maintaining objectivity, respect for differences of opinion, fairness, and ability to question and challenge
· Evidence of strong critical thinking, communication, analytics/modeling, planning and organizational skills required.
· Candidate must have the ability to travel as required (~20%)
